电话

0411-31978321

mt4程序开发(开发难度大吗)

标签: 2024-06-26 

专题:MT4 程序开发指南

导读:

大家好,我是小明。作为一名 MT4 资深爱好者,我经常被问到这样一个"MT4 程序开发难不难?"为了帮助大家更好地了解 MT4 程序开发,今天我就来详细解答一下这个疑问,同时也分享一些关于 MT4 程序开发的一些有趣的见解。希望大家看完这篇文章后,都能对 MT4 程序开发有一个全面的认识。

正文:

MT4 程序开发难度大吗?

这个问题没有一个绝对的答案,因为它取决于许多因素,例如你的编程基础、对 MetaTrader 4 平台的熟悉程度以及你想要开发的程序的复杂性。不过,MT4 程序开发的难度一般,对于有编程基础的人来说,入门相对容易。

MT4 开发需要哪些编程语言?

MT4 程序开发主要使用 MQL4 和 MQL5 两种编程语言。MQL4 是 MetaQuotes 专为 MT4 平台开发的编程语言,而 MQL5 则是它的后续版本,功能更加强大。MT4 也支持其他编程语言,比如 .NET 和 C++,但这些语言的使用比较少见。

MT4 程序开发需要什么工具?

MT4 程序开发需要以下工具:

MetaTrader 4 平台:这是 MT4 程序运行的环境,你可以从 MetaQuotes 官方网站下载。

MetaEditor:这是 MT4 自带的代码编辑器,也是编写 MT4 程序的主要工具。

调试器:调试器可以帮助你查找和修复 MT4 程序中的错误。

编译器:编译器将你的 MQL4 或 MQL5 代码编译为可执行文件。

MT4 程序可以开发哪些功能?

MT4 程序可以开发各种各样的功能,包括:

交易策略:你可以使用 MT4 程序开发自己的交易策略,自动执行交易。

指标:你可以使用 MT4 程序开发指标,以帮助你分析市场走势。

脚本:你可以使用 MT4 程序开发脚本,执行特定任务,比如一键平仓。

专家顾问(EA):你可以使用 MT4 程序开发专家顾问(EA),全自动执行交易。

MT4 程序开发有哪些注意事项?

在 MT4 程序开发过程中,你需要注意以下事项:

了解 MetaTrader 4 平台:你需要对 MT4 平台的运作机制和功能有深入的了解。

熟悉 MQL4 或 MQL5 编程语言:你需要掌握 MQL4 或 MQL5 编程语言的语法和用法。

遵循 MetaQuotes 的文档:MetaQuotes 提供了详尽的文档,可以帮助你了解 MT4 程序开发的各个方面。

注意错误处理:你需要对 MT4 程序中可能发生的错误进行处理,以确保程序的稳定性。

测试和优化:你需要对 MT4 程序进行充分的测试和优化,以确保其符合你的预期。

好了,以上就是我对 "MT4 程序开发难度大吗" 这个问题的解答。如果你还有其他欢迎在评论区留言。也欢迎大家分享你们在 MT4 程序开发方面的经验和心得。

MT4 程序开发的难度并不大,只要你有编程基础和对 MT4 平台的了解,就可以入门。如果你想要进一步提升自己的 MT4 程序开发技能,可以多阅读 MetaQuotes 的文档,多练习,多测试。我相信,通过不断的努力,你一定可以在 MT4 程序开发方面有所建树。